City PNP conducts
random drug testing
BY JUANCHO GALLARDE
 

Several police officers in Dumaguete City underwent random drug testing recently, City Police chief, Supt. Dionardo Carlos, said.

Carlos said a surprise random drug test was undertaken last week on selected police personnel, as part of the continuing program of the Philippine National Police to eliminate scalawags and misfits.

The results will be announced later, he said.

Carlos said he earlier received reports about policemen moonlighting in identified drug lairs in Dumaguete. He said this came as a surprise because there is no directive from him or from the provincial command for these policemen to frequent the area in Barangay Looc, an identified drugs den.

To avoid a whitewash, Carlos elevated the investigation to the provincial command.

Meanwhile, after recognizing the feat of the Philippine National Police, Carlos said, “We have to double it this year”.

Carlos also disclosed plans to fully develop the facilities of the PNP, including the concreting of the compound, landscaping of its facade, repainting the main building, among others.

“We want our clients to come in not because they are victims or complainants but because they are part of the community and for them to feel they are at home,” Carlos said.

He said he is also “eyeing” the establishment of a cooperative for the police so they not be borrowing money from loan sharks.*JG
